A compressor that instantly trips your main circuit breaker or residual current device (RCD) indicates a critical electrical fault or severe mechanical restriction. Operating a system with underlying electrical defects can compromise your main breaker panels or permanently damage related electronics. Our technical specialists isolate these issues safely—conducting structured diagnostics that include short circuit, overload, winding insulation, relay, and wiring checks to stabilize your system's power consumption and restore smooth operational runtime.

Short Circuit & Wiring Checks

Testing input terminals and executing full wiring checks to eliminate structural shorts.

Frayed power leads, loose terminals, or melted line insulation within the junction box can cause active electrical conductors to make contact with the metallic frame. We conduct thorough wiring checks, measuring line-to-line and line-to-neutral resistance profiles using advanced digital multi-testers. Any degraded control wires, corroded contacts, or short-circuit points are fully re-insulated or replaced with premium, heat-resistant components.

Vibrations from standard operation can slowly wear down wire jackets over time, creating a direct short circuit against the chassis.

Winding Insulation Resistance Diagnostics

Running megohmmeter tests on internal coils to detect grounded or burnt windings.

If a breaker trips the exact millisecond the compressor motor initializes, the internal stator coils have likely suffered a ground fault. We perform detailed winding insulation testing using high-voltage insulation testers (megohmmeters) to measure dielectric resistance between the copper wire loops and the stator core. If the enamel coating has broken down, our specialized workshop executes a comprehensive, high-temperature copper rewinding sequence.

An insulation value dropping below acceptable mega-ohm limits indicates the motor is "grounded," passing high voltage directly to the shell.

Relay & Electrical Overload Evaluation

Testing heavy-duty start relays and calibrating thermal overload switches.

Sticking contacts inside a starter relay or a mechanically seized internal piston can draw immense current (locked rotor amps) upon initialization, triggering an overload event. We test the relay assembly to ensure it disengages the start circuit smoothly once the motor ramps up. We also check the condition of the bimetallic overload switch to confirm it is managing structural current safety thresholds without failing prematurely.

A relay that welds itself shut keeps the start capacitor energized continuously, drawing extreme currents that trip standard breakers within seconds.
